    Description

    From the rulebook: "A dice game to please everyone; the crapshooter, the cardplayer...even ardent gamblers. Sam's Hooligan has the excitement of a crap game and the tension of poker, combined with a scoring system that changes the odds with each roll of the dice."

    "Sam's Hooligan is a dice game with terrific action and changing odds. It's a challenging game developed during the 30's by a disreputable crapshooter from Chicago."

    This is another variation of the traditional game Yacht (like Yahtzee and Yum) but this uses 2-color card images on the dice, adds flushes as possible "hands", lowers the value of a hand for each re-roll you use, and includes 2 jokers on the dice.
